Each November South Platte Renew (SPR) hosts a Used Oil Collection Event. In 2017, 38 Littleton and Englewood community members dropped off their used cooking oil and automotive engine oil free of charge recycling 100 gallons of used motor oil and 50 gallons of used cooking oil.

Recycling oil is extremely important to maintain a healthy collection system and wastewater treatment plant. Dumping used cooking oil down the drain causes it to congeal resulting in clogs and blockages in homes as well as in the collection system. Dumping used automotive oil down the drain can cause dangerous conditions in the collections systems and damage the health of the useful bacteria at the wastewater treatment plant.
